A used 2020 Acura MDX strut (front, FWD, LH) costs $60 to $260, with a median asking price of $105. Based on 33 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 13,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

This pricing covers the front, FWD, LH variant of the 2020 Acura MDX strut, based on 33 priced listings. Its $105 median is 5% below the 2020 Acura MDX strut overall median of $110.
There are 8 other strut variants available for the 2020 Acura MDX.
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
